City rejects plans for a Michael Jordan museum in Highland Park

HIGHLAND PARK, Ill. (WLS) -- It's a no-go on a Michael Jordan Museum in Highland Park.

The property's new owner, John Cooper, wanted to turn the estate, known as Champions Point, into an attraction, that he said would attract thousands to town.

Cooper argued it would be good for the local economy.

People who live nearby were mostly against it, because of traffic and noise concerns.

In the end, the council voted seven to zero against the zoning proposal.
